The Croke Park Hotel

Jones Road Dublin, Dublin 3 Ireland

Business-friendly Dublin hotel near Croke Park

Croke Park nearby
This business-friendly hotel is located in Dublin, close to Croke Park, Trinity College, and Dublin Writers Museum. Also nearby are General Post Office and The Spire. Show more
Restaurant, bar/lounge
In addition to a restaurant, The Croke Park Hotel features a fitness facility. Other amenities include a business center and a bar/lounge.
Satellite television
Televisions come with satellite channels. Guestrooms also feature air conditioning, safes, and coffee/tea makers. Hide

Rooms

The Croke Park Hotel offers 232 air-conditioned accommodations with safes and complimentary newspapers. Satellite television is provided. Bathrooms include complimentary toiletries and hair dryers.

Rooms are equipped with high-speed Internet access. Business-friendly amenities include desks and direct-dial phones with voice mail. Additionally, rooms include coffee/tea makers and trouser presses. Irons/ironing boards and wake-up calls can be requested. Housekeeping is provided daily.

When to go
I have been to Ireland only in the Fall - October and November. Just note that the later in the year you go some attractions might be closed. October was a fantastic time because the weather was mild, and I prefer the cooler temps.
Getting around
WALK WALK WALK - the Dart (train) stations have pickups all over Dublin and for a group of 4 it was less then 20 Euros. The bus is about 1.65 euros, exact change is mandatory, the drivers do not give change. Taxi's are great, drivers are kind and helpful - I think the most I paid was 21 Euros for 3 people - just like other places - there is a fee for more then one passenger. There is also the Tram, but I did not utilize it. Dublin also has bikes that you rent but the bike paths are small and on the road with traffic.
What to pack
Pack good walking shoes and inserts for them helps. Dress in layers. One minute warm, then windy and cool. Loved the weather. Umbrellas most of the time would be useless because of the wind - better off with a good rain resistant jacket.
